Output d8b4dc6a21ce091624c7f2811c681fb920c5af43e8ddbd691b0a19a96cd27244:1

value
2032941
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85f538c103ffbb7d06a18e347e42253a4f0bdfe6 OP_EQUAL
address
3DuKZMnsze53Dnj6CfirspoHsdSykRPAAt
transaction
d8b4dc6a21ce091624c7f2811c681fb920c5af43e8ddbd691b0a19a96cd27244
spent
true